How you create impact
The Sea Logistics Pricing Specialist plays a pivotal role in shaping and executing pricing strategies that drive growth and profitability across our U.S. seafreight portfolio. This position offers a dynamic blend of analytical work, cross-functional collaboration, and market engagement, supporting both Full Container Load (FCL) and Less-than-Container Load (LCL) products. 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, data-driven environment, this role contributes directly to commercial success by aligning pricing decisions with customer needs, carrier strategies, and global trade trends.
+ Collaborate with Sales, Account Owners, Business Operations, and Trade Managers to support growth and profit targets for FCL and LCL products
+ Formulate and manage responses to mid-size regional RFQs and spot rate requests
+ Handle pricing updates for existing customers, including rate extensions, revisions, GRI, and bunker adjustments
+ Monitor trade lane trends and carrier performance in partnership with Trade Managers
+ Support allocation management by executing steering instructions and resolving space request escalations
